This pie is absolutely delicious! If you’re a beginner, use a store-bought pie crust to get a head start. You’ll still get a bushel of compliments. —Virginia Olson, West Des Moines, Iowa
Nutritional Facts 1 piece equals 443 calories, 18 g fat (7 g saturated fat), 15 mg cholesterol, 189 mg sodium, 68 g carbohydrate, 3 g fiber, 4 g protein.
